The live-action Ariel character greeting experience at Disney’s Hollywood Studios is changing its location. Beginning later this month, guests will find Ariel in a new area within the park. This move is temporary, and the original location will be unavailable for an unspecified period.

Ariel Moves to Echo Lake
Starting October 28, the live-action Ariel meet and greet will no longer be available at its current spot inside Walt Disney Presents. Instead, guests wishing to meet Ariel will need to visit the Echo Lake area. This new temporary location is situated near the 50’s Prime Time Café, a popular dining establishment in the park.
The Walt Disney World website confirmed this change. The notice states, "Meet Ariel at Walt Disney Presents will be temporarily unavailable beginning October 28. Ariel will be greeting guests at Echo Lake, near 50’s Prime Time Cafe." This direct communication provides clarity for visitors planning their park experience.

Previous Location Details
Since its debut in May 2023, the live-action Ariel meet and greet has been hosted inside Walt Disney Presents. This specific area was designed to resemble the terrace of Prince Eric’s seaside castle, providing an immersive backdrop for guest interactions. The setting aimed to transport visitors directly into the world of the film.
The Walt Disney Presents attraction itself is an exhibition space that showcases Disney's history and future projects. It often features previews for upcoming movies, park expansions, and other company initiatives. The Ariel meet and greet was one of its regular offerings, drawing many visitors to this part of Hollywood Studios.
Reasons for the Temporary Relocation
Disney officials have not provided specific reasons for Ariel's temporary move. The notice only states that the change is temporary and does not specify how long Ariel will be at the Echo Lake location. There is also no information regarding potential construction or other work near the Walt Disney Presents building.
However, Walt Disney Presents has seen recent modifications. A new preview center for upcoming Walt Disney World expansions was added recently. This new center replaced the former Disney Cruise Line display, indicating ongoing updates and changes within the venue. It is possible the Ariel relocation is related to further internal adjustments or new installations within the building.
